It is the covering on the uppermost part of an building or shelter which gives protection from pets and weather, rain or snow notably, but also heat, sunlight and wind. The word also denotes the framing or structure which supports that covering.[1]The characteristics of the roof are centered upon the purpose of the building which it protects, the available roof covering materials and the neighborhood traditions of structure and wider principles of architectural design and practice and may also be governed by local or countrywide legislation. In most countries a roof protects against rain primarily. A verandah might be roofed with materials that protects against sunlight but admits the other elements. In many parts of the globe ceramic tiles have been the predominant roofer materials for years and years, if not millennia. Other roof covering materials include asphalt, coal tar pitch, EPDM silicone, Hypalon, reboundable foam, PVC, slate, Teflon textile, TPO, and timber shakes and shingles.LeanTo Shed Plan – Woodworking ProjectThe construction of any roof depends upon its method of support and how the underneath space is bridged and whether or not the roof top is pitched. The pitch is the viewpoint of which the roof rises from its most affordable to highest point. Most US domestic architecture, except in very dry out regions, has roofs that are sloped, or pitched. Although modern engineering elements such as drainpipes may take away the dependence on pitch, roofs are pitched for reasons of aesthetics and traditions. Other types of roofing, for example pantiles, are unstable over a steeply pitched roof but provide excellent weather protection at a comparatively low angle. In regions where there is little rain, an almost level roof with hook run-off provides adequate protection against an intermittent downpour. Ice dams happen when heat escapes through the uppermost part of the roof, and the snow at those points melts, refreezing as it drips over the shingles, and collecting in the form of ice at the lower points. This may cause structural damage from stress, like the damage of drainage and gutter systems.
